Decor is very spare, as is befitting a college town, but the high ceilings and dark red walls give this pubby place some dramatic flair. Cuisine is on the bistro side, very classic California, with lots of finger food, the better to encourage happy hour attendance. And it's open till 2am. Drinks all around, but maybe the comestibles will help with sobering up.
